I am a huge fan of the travel wallet. They hold your boarding passes (if you still like to print your tickets) , passport, cash, credit cards, etc.  .  You can find them in all prices - from Louis Vuitton to Kate Spade and many even less expensive than that.  If you travel a lot, I would say it is worth the investment to get a nice one that will last.  I even use mine as a clutch in the evening as most will even fit a lipstick and small mirror.

On to the luggage tags - you can find some super cute ones at T J Maxx.  I just found some there for $2.99 - yes $2.99. They are bigger than most and the hot pink is sure to catch your attention.  Check out my Instagram page for a picture of those.  If you have a business card, I would use that instead of putting your home address on the tag. What is a succulent? Sometimes called fat plants because certain parts of the plant hold water. What? They hold water. This should be good for me. 

You may know of cacti and aloe. These are succulents. You can find many other varieties at your local gardening center or home store - Lowe's, Home Depot, etc.
